I would like to recommend some sites where you can find a lot of good art/eye candy.
If you haven't heard of it there is a Fantasy and Sci-Fi magazine name ImagineFX. They have a bustling online forum and galleries where readers and professionals can upload their artwork. A lot of fantastic art can be found there:
http://beta.imaginefx.com/gallery
Also there is a blog named Muddy Colors where several professional(and to me legendary illustrators) contribute with illustrations and showcase their creative process. I really recommend it for those of you who are interested in art.
http://muddycolors.blogspot.no/

William Gibson did an interview with the Paris Review where the interviewer noted Gibson's Sprawl trilogy is often called dystopian, and he responded, "Well, maybe if you’re some middle-class person from the Midwest...[t]he world is filled with much nastier places than my inventions."
